What Are Private Gyeongju Tours?
Private Gyeongju tours offer travelers an exclusive, tailored way to explore the historic city of Gyeongju, South Korea. Unlike group tours, private tours provide a personalized itinerary designed around your interests, pace, and schedule. These tours enable visitors to dive deeply into Gyeongju’s rich cultural heritage, from ancient tombs to Buddhist temples, without the distractions of a large group.
Experts define private tours as specialized travel experiences where the entire tour service—from transportation to guiding—is dedicated solely to your party. This approach ensures a more immersive and flexible exploration of the city’s highlights. According to the Korea Tourism Organization, Gyeongju is often called the “museum without walls” due to its vast collection of UNESCO World Heritage sites, making private tours an ideal choice for meaningful cultural discovery.
Why Choose a Private Tour in Gyeongju?
Gyeongju is renowned for its historical relics from the Silla Dynasty, including Bulguksa Temple, Seokguram Grotto, and the royal tombs in Tumuli Park. A private tour allows you to understand the significance of these landmarks through customized storytelling and expert insights. Travel enthusiasts often prefer private tours for their ability to adapt on-the-fly—whether extending visits at favorite locations or skipping less interesting ones.
Moreover, private tours enhance comfort and convenience. Instead of navigating public transport or crowded sites, travelers enjoy private vehicles and personal guides who cater to their preferences. This makes the experience not only educational but also stress-free and enjoyable, especially for families, senior travelers, or those with limited time.

What to Expect on a Private Gyeongju Tour
Typically, private tours start with hotel pickup, followed by visits to key historical sites. Highlights often include the Gyeongju National Museum, Anapji Pond, and Cheomseongdae Observatory. Personalized tours can also incorporate off-the-beaten-path attractions, such as local tea houses or artisan workshops, providing a richer cultural immersion.
